The Yushen Water-Soluble Cross Stitch Aida Cloth Fabric is a 14-count canvas that allows you to create intricate designs that disappear in water, making it perfect for custom fashion and home decor projects. Measuring 39.37 inches by 8.66 inches, this versatile fabric is ideal for a variety of DIY applications, from tablecloths to bed sheets. Simply soak your finished design in hot water for 3-5 minutes to reveal your masterpiece!

Just what I needed
Used this water soluble canvas to create cross stitch designs on an embroidered band for a custom Christmas tree skirt. It worked very well. It is sturdy but flexible, can be cut to size and can be marked with a pen. There were no instructions, so I had to experiment to determine the best way to dissolve it (ended up soaking the finished work in warm water, then rinsing thoroughly), and it is VERY pricey. But it was so much better and easier than traditional waste canvas. Ordered it twice—first delivery more than a week, second time only a couple of days.

Washes Right Away
Used this for a cross-stitching project to put a design on a baby bib. My only complaint is that this is white/clear ish and the bib was white, so you had to have the lighting just right to really be able to see it and count over properly. So it would be nice if it came in beige or something. But when I was done, I just ran it under the tap in the bathtub and it dissolved right away and the bib looked great! Will definitely continue using in the future.
